About this plant

Juniperus virginiana, commonly known as Eastern Redcedar, is a versatile and hardy evergreen native to the eastern United States, prized for its dense, aromatic foliage and distinctive reddish-brown bark that peels in thin strips. This coniferous tree typically grows as a pyramidal-shaped shrub or small tree, reaching heights of 30 to 65 feet, and is well adapted to a wide range of soil types and environmental conditions, including drought and poor soils, making it valuable for erosion control and wildlife habitat. The scale-like, dark green leaves produce blue, berry-like cones that provide food for birds and small mammals, while its dense growth offers excellent cover and windbreak capabilities.
